Transaction d58079bcd1ce6910682c43765c8bde73f4d8c1915a1b30ae29729e9809ad261a
1 Input
2 Outputs
- d58079bcd1ce6910682c43765c8bde73f4d8c1915a1b30ae29729e9809ad261a:0
- d58079bcd1ce6910682c43765c8bde73f4d8c1915a1b30ae29729e9809ad261a:1
value 1671525341
address 3BmLA8H7bz8n24LQHx5Ys3xiY6WJvvAWcs
value 34202759
address 3N9ms2knnQssmVDguPgExHiubQg2wLgvVg